  2. Hi so I'm in the program right now as a full time student. Don't worry too much the math is just basics like addition, subtraction, multiplication and division. Make sure to know your decimals and fractions as well as ratios. I actually used the Teas study guide but that's because I already had it. There is no science so just focus on math, English and reading. Make sure to do practice exams and time yourself since that's the one thing we all had trouble with especially with the math section. Good luck with the exam.
